电脑连接云服务器上网
电脑连接云服务器上网
2025-11-11 19:20
电脑连接云服务器通过代理、SSH隧道等方式实现网络中转,突破限制、提升速度并增强隐私,广泛应用于远程办公、开发与教育等领域。
电脑连接云服务器上网的完整指南
随着互联网技术的不断发展,云服务器已经成为许多用户上网、办公、开发和存储的重要工具。通过将电脑连接到云服务器,用户不仅可以突破本地网络的限制,还能提升网络安全性、扩展远程访问能力,并实现更加稳定的网络环境。本文将深入讲解电脑连接云服务器上网的方法、优势、潜在问题及实际应用场景,帮助用户更全面地掌握这一技能。
一、什么是电脑连接云服务器上网?
电脑连接云服务器上网,简单来说,就是将本地计算机通过网络与远程托管在云端的服务器建立连接,并通过该服务器访问互联网。用户的数据流量会首先经过本地电脑,再通过连接到云服务器,再由云服务器返回所需信息。这种方式可以让用户获得云服务器所在地区或网络的访问速度与权限,例如访问特定地区的网站或绕过本地网络限制。
通俗地讲,它类似于“通过远程主机上网”,将本地设备的网络需求“投递”到云服务器处理,从而实现间接上网的效果。
二、连接云服务器上网的方式有哪些?
连接云服务器并不一定是单纯地远程登录操作,而是可以通过多种方式实现上网行为。以下是几种主流方法:
1. 部署代理服务器(如 HTTP/HTTPS/SOCKS 代理)
代理服务器是最常见的连接云端上网方式之一。你可以在云服务器上搭建一个代理服务,通过本地浏览器或系统设置代理地址,将上网请求转发到云服务器上处理。
- HTTP/HTTPS 代理:适用于网页浏览。
- SOCKS 代理:适用于多种网络协议,如 SSH、P2P 等。
这种方式配置相对简单,配合 GUI 工具使用可实现“一键切换”效果。
2. 使用 SSH 端口转发(正向/反向)
SSH(Secure Shell)不仅可以用于远程管理云服务器,还可以用于网络转发。例如,将本地某个端口的数据转发到云服务器上,或者从云服务器上反向访问本地资源。
这种方式安全性较高,可用于临时扩展网络访问权限或建立安全隧道。
3. 搭建虚拟专用网络(VPN)
通过在云服务器上部署 OpenVPN、WireGuard 等开源解决方案,用户可以通过连接云服务器建立一个私有的网络通道,所有互联网请求都会通过该通道中转,从而实现隐私保护和网络灵活性。
相比代理,VPN 更加稳定,可以加密全部流量,适合对网络隐私要求较高的用户。
4. 使用 SSR 或 V2Ray 等科学上网工具
虽然这些工具主要用于网络解锁,但在云服务器环境中运行它们是完全合法的场景。只要用户遵守所在地区的法律法规,科学上网工具可以有效帮助本地电脑通过云服务器访问某些被限制的网络内容。
三、电脑连接云服务器上网的优势
1. 突破网络限制
在一些网络限制较严格的地区,云服务器通常位于国际化的数据中心,拥有更加开放的网络环境,用户可以通过连接云服务器访问更多互联网资源,例如学术论文网站、外文媒体、远程开发环境等。
2. 提高访问速度
云服务器通常部署在全球多个高性能数据中心,并配备高速网络设备。通过连接这些服务器,用户在这种情况下,可以直接接受优质的网络节点服务,解决本地网速慢、延迟高、丢包严重等问题。
3. 增强隐私与安全
通过云服务器中转流量,用户可以隐藏本地 IP 地址,保护自身隐私。此外,借助加密通信协议(如 TLS、SSH、OpenVPN)的保护,用户数据在网络中难以被截获和窥探。
4. 便于远程管理与集中访问
企业、团队等组织往往通过统一的云服务器来集中管理访问资源。所有成员的网络流量都经过服务器中转,这有助于统一权限管理、实施网络策略,并提供稳定的远程访问服务。
四、电脑连接云服务器上网的实际应用
1. 远程办公与开发环境
许多开发人员使用云服务器作为远程工作平台。他们可以通过连接云服务器来运行开发环境(比如 Docker 网络服务、数据库),并通过它们浏览相关网络资源或调试线上内容。这种方式尤其适合需要快速搭建临时实验环境的开发项目。
2. 访问内网资源的外部用户
如果某单位内部网络资源需要从外部访问(比如访问本地数据库或服务器管理系统),可以在云端部署网关,通过将电脑连接云服务器,建立到内网的访问通道。这比传统的远程桌面更加灵活,不易暴露内网结构。
3. 教育与科研场景
在学术研究中,用户需要访问一些国外的高质量数据库或资源网站,但受限于所在国家的网络政策。通过云服务器中转访问,可以安全合法地获取所需信息和数据。
4. 内容分发与网络优化
对于需要向全球用户分发内容的服务(如直播、游戏服务器或网站加速),通过云服务器中转流量,可以优化带宽使用,减少网络延迟,提供更好的用户体验。
五、实施步骤:如何让电脑通过云服务器上网
以下以搭建 SSH 代理为例,简要介绍连接云服务器的通用流程:
第一步:选择与部署具备公网 IP 的云服务器
你需要首先选择一台可远程访问的云服务器。确保它具备公网 IP,并满足你所在地区的网络可用性要求。完成注册与付费后,按照云服务商的指引完成系统部署,如选择操作系统(推荐 Linux)、分配资源等。
第二步:配置服务器环境
登录服务器后,安装必须的软件组件。如果你使用的是 SSH 代理,需运行以下命令启动代理服务:
ssh -D 1080 -f -N root@your-server-ip
这条命令会在本地电脑上开启一个 SOCKS 代理,端口为 1080,通过所在云服务器转发流量。
第三步:设置本地代理
完成服务器通道设置后,在本地浏览器或其他支持代理的应用中,把代理类型设置为 SOCKS,地址为 127.0.0.1,端口为 1080。一旦连接成功,你的网络访问将全部通过云服务器中转。
第四步:测试与优化
打开任意网站测试响应速度与连接稳定性。如果遇到延迟或登陆问题,可以尝试更换云服务器所在地区、优化代理设置,或使用其他网络加速方式(如 WireGuard 隧道)。
六、电脑连接云服务器上网可能遇到的问题
虽然云服务器上网具有许多优势,但在使用过程中也可能遇到一些挑战:
1. 网速与延迟受限
尽管云服务器通常具备高速网络,但实际使用时会受到本地网络与云服务器之间距离、带宽的影响。如果服务器与本地之间的路由不佳,可能导致整体网速下降,体验不如预期。
2. 需要一定的技术基础
设置代理、配置 SSH 隧道或部署 VPN,需要一定的网络知识与操作技能。对于普通用户而言,前期配置过程可能会有一定门槛。
3. 成本问题
虽然有许多免费或低价的云服务器可供选择,但长期使用或需要高性能服务时,成本也会随之上升。用户应根据自身需求合理选择资源配置。
4. 合法合规性
请确保所进行的网络活动符合当地法律法规。任何违法的网络行为,例如访问非法信息或从事不正当经营活动,都会面临严重后果。云服务器虽然是公网资源,但使用方式应完全遵循使用条款与社会规范。
七、如何提高电脑连接云服务器上网的效率
若希望最大化发挥云服务器上网的潜力,可以尝试以下方法:
- 选择地理位置接近的服务器节点:优先选择距离本地较近的数据中心,减少网络延迟。
- 使用优质网络套餐:确保云服务器具备高质量的带宽与出口连接。
- 搭配 TCP 优化与负载均衡技术:如使用 WireGuard、OpenVPN 等现代解决方案,兼顾安全与速度。
- 定期检查路由状况:通过 ping/traceroute 等工具了解本地到云服务器的路径是否正常,排除异常路由导致的性能问题。
八、结语
电脑连接云服务器上网不仅是一种技术手段,更是一种适应多元化网络需求的现实选择。无论是远程办公、数据访问、网络优化,还是个人隐私保护,都能在云端找到合适的解决方案。只要配置得当、使用合理,云服务器将成为我们日常生活和工作中的得力助手。通过不断学习与实践,用户可以灵活掌握这一技能,为自己的网络体验带来更多的可能性。